Somerset House Compost Ink

Over the past year, the Hempcrete blocks that previously formed the walls of SOIL: The World at Our Feet, our major exhibition of 2025, have broken down and been combined with used coffee grounds collected from WatchHouse and Café Petiole. Under the guidance of The Land Gardeners, co-curators of SOIL, this mixture has been processed into a nutrient-rich compost.

Inspired by Artificial Stones (2024), a silkscreen series created by masharu in collaboration with Olga Ganzha and displayed on the opposite wall, a portion of the compost was refined, filtered and mixed with natural binders to produce an ink. This compost-based pigment has been used to screenprint the exhibition title as part of a sustainable, circular approach to material use.

You’ll have the chance to see the compost tumbler in person and learn more about the process of transforming our old exhibition walls into ink!

Sony World Photography Sustainability Award 2025

Discover work from the 2025 Sustainability Prize winners from the Sony World Photography Awards and the Sony Future Filmmaker Awards. A slideshow of photographs from Kasia Strek's winning series Repairing the Earth, which documents positive climate action from bison reintroduction to mangrove restoration in Benin. In ad3dition, come and watch Australian scientist and filmmaker Kirsten Slemint's film Burnt Country, which explores Indigenous fire knowledge practiced for over 65,000 years and the vital role it plays in shaping Australia’s ecological future.
